Why Go Ground Lease If You Can't Purchase An Outparcel?

Ground leases offer a strategic way for businesses to secure top commercial sites without the steep upfront costs of buying land.

Instead of purchasing, the tenant leases the land long-term (often 50 – 99 years), builds and owns the improvements, and pays rent to the landowner.

In Florida’s high-value markets, this structure is especially compelling.

WHY IT WORKS

Preserve Capital:
Funds stay available for core operations, store improvements, inventory, and expansion.

Tax Advantages:
Lease payments are often fully deductible.

Better Balance Sheet Optics:
Compared to holding land debt, lease obligations can improve financial ratios.

Prime Access:
Businesses can secure high-traffic, affluent locations without tying up millions in land costs.

For landlords, it’s equally appealing by providing stable income streams and future upside as land continues to appreciate in high-demand nodes like Southwest Florida’s Naples and emerging ‘Eastern Collier’ corridor.

REAL WORLD EXAMPLES

Think about your local Starbucks, Chick-fil-A, or Walgreens. Chances are, they’re built on ground leases. The tenant owns and runs the building while paying ground rent, which keeps capital focused on what drives their business.

A ground lease lets businesses (1) lock in premier real estate, (2) keep capital working where it matters most, and (3) enjoy long-term site control. All without the burden of a land purchase.

It’s a smart approach for growth-focused retailers in Florida’s competitive commercial markets.
